This project aims to revolutionize the olive oil production process by developing an automatic control system that optimizes oil extraction in real-time. Utilizing Near Infrared technology, the system will measure critical parameters to enhance yield and reduce wastewater pollution.
One of the greatest challenges to the olive-oil sector is the optimization of the oil production and extraction process, given the large number of factors that must be integrated and the many variables that can affect production, such as paste fineness, mixing time and temperature.
Currently, operational control of extraction equipment is generally carried out manually by an experienced operator, posing inherent problems related to subjectivity of human judgment.
